Wandering '98 SLK 230
I recently purchased a fine 1998 SLK 230 with about 31,000 miles. The vehicle runs great except it dangerously wanders the road. An experienced MB mechanic told me it is a trait of the early SLKs. I find it hard to believe that MB would produce a car with that problem. Has anyone experienced this issue. Would the addition of sway bars correct the problem?
Thanks, JackP |
Welcome to the forum! When you say it 'wanders the road', do you mean it pulls to one side? There may be a need to replace some suspension parts (sway, control arm) or it may need a serious alignment. Does the steering feel loose?
